* If your score on a scale is 1-3, you are fairly well balanced on the two dimensions of that scale.
* If your score on a scale is 5-7, you have a moderate preference for one dimension of the scale,
and will learn more easily in a teaching environment which favors that dimension.
* If your score on a scale is 9-11, you have a very strong preference for one dimension of the scale.
You may have real difficulty learning in an environment which does not support that preference.
